## Support

Pinfill is maintained by the Geo Widgets guild at Quastra. Check the troubleshooting doc before filing anything. Bugs go in the tracker with the `pinfill` tag; include browser, locale, and a failing address sample. No SLAs — best effort only. For urgent production breakage in the autocomplete dropdown, email the guild inbox directly.

pager mailbox: praax_ralok_kaswyn@merlaqcorp.example

**Onboarding: Eventspine Schema Registry**

All producer schemas are registered in Eventspine before deployment; incompatible changes are rejected at publish time. Access is read-only for most roles. Administrative recovery of the registry's signing identity is rare and fully audited, and requires the passphrase recorded directly below this note.

recovery phrase for fahog-yahif: wenael-fraox

# Artifact Signing: Slimform Images

The Slimform pipeline strips debug symbols, locale data, and unused layers from our container images before they reach the Dellwick staging registry. Because slimming rewrites layer digests, the original upstream signatures no longer validate; each slimmed image must therefore be re-signed at the end of the pipeline. The release manager is responsible for confirming the re-sign step ran on every promotion. Re-signing is performed with the key that appears below.

rollout seal: bky3_4aa

# LiftSim Onboarding

LiftSim models elevator dispatch for the Harrowgate tower project at Bellvane Systems. The simulator replays traffic traces against the dispatcher core and posts results to the internal MetricsHub service. Builds run on the Quillon CI pool; config lives in sim.yaml. To authenticate MetricsHub calls, use the key below.

app token of bajep-kajop = vxb3-5bh